Typical Lawn Sprinkler Issues and Their Solutions



Automatic sprinkler usually encounter a range of typical concerns that can interrupt their efficiency. One prevalent problem is water stress changes, which can lead to irregular watering. This can typically be dealt with by adjusting the pressure regulatory authority or looking for clogs in the pipes. An additional frequent problem is damaged or clogged lawn sprinkler heads, which can prevent adequate water distribution. Replacing damaged heads or removing debris can fix this circumstance. In addition, leaks in the system can add to water waste and increased utility expenses. Identifying the resource of leaks, whether in the fittings or pipes, is vital for effective repair. Improper shows of the timer can result in overwatering or underwatering. Confirming the timer settings align with regional weather and plant requirements can boost system efficiency. By addressing these common concerns without delay, homeowners can preserve their lawn sprinkler and ensure peak functionality.


Just How to Perform Regular Maintenance on Your Lawn Sprinkler



Maintaining an automatic sprinkler is important for assuring its efficiency and durability. Home owners need to begin by inspecting the system at the very least two times a year, preferably in springtime and autumn. During these evaluations, they must check for any noticeable damages to lawn sprinkler heads and change them to ensure appropriate coverage. Cleaning the lawn sprinkler heads is also crucial to stop obstructions brought on by dirt and debris.Next, property owners ought to check out the system's timer and settings to confirm they align with seasonal watering demands. Readjusting the routine based on rainfall and seasonal adjustments can result in considerable water cost savings. Additionally, it is vital to flush the system periodically to get rid of any accumulated sediment.Lastly, home owners must verify that absolutely nothing obstructs the lawn sprinkler's spray pattern, such as disordered plants or yard decors. By routinely preserving the lawn sprinkler, home owners can optimize performance and prolong its lifespan.


Tips for Identifying and Fixing Leaks



How can property owners efficiently identify and deal with leaks in their watering systems? Initially, they must perform a visual assessment of the entire system, searching for wet places in the landscape, uncommonly lavish spots of lawn, or merging water. These signs usually suggest a leakage in the below ground piping or at the sprinkler heads. Property owners can also monitor their water bill for unforeseen boosts, suggesting water loss through leaks.Once a leakage is believed, they can separate areas of the irrigation system by turning off zones one at a time. This aids identify the issue location. For small leaks, house owners can use sealant or replace harmed installations. In cases of substantial leakages or extensive damages, consulting an expert may be necessary. Routine tracking and timely fixings can stop water waste and guarantee the effectiveness of the irrigation system.

Just How Can I Winterize My Sprinkler System Properly?





To winterize an automatic sprinkler successfully, one must drain pipes all water from pipelines, detach pipes, insulate exposed parts, and take into consideration using compressed air to burn out continuing to be wetness, preventing cold and potential damage during chilly months.
